Bicycle Riding
Safety
Ten safety tips for cyclists
1. Ensure your bike is equipped with a white
front and red rear light and working bell
or horn.
2. You must have at least one brake system
on rear wheel.
3. Stop for all red lights, stop signs, and
comply with all other signs.
4. Ride in the designated direction on
one-way streets.
5. Any vehicle, including a bicycle, moving
slower than the normal speed of traffic
should be in the right hand lane, except
when preparing to turn or passing
another vehicle.
6. Before turning look behind you and
signal your turn.
7. Yield or stop for pedestrians at crosswalks.
Walk your bike when crossing at a crosswalk.
F A M I LY P R O G R A M S
8. Stop for stopped school buses when lights
are flashing and stop arm is out.
9. Passengers are not allowed on a
bicycle designed for one person.
10. You are not permitted to attach yourself to
the outside of another vehicle or streetcar for
the purpose of ‘hitching a ride’.

Pool Admission Guidelines and Usage Fees
Swimming is not only great exercise and a lifetime activity, it also builds endurance, muscle strength and
relieves stress. Swimming helps to develop self-confidence and has many social benefits.
Pool Admission Guidelines
Admission Standards
1) Children five (5) years of age or younger,
regardless of swimming ability, must be directly
supervised by a parent/guardian at least
fourteen (14) years of age, who is in the water
wearing bathing attire, within arm’s reach, and
able to render immediate assistance. There is a
maximum number of two (2) children per
parent/guardian.
2) Children ages six to nine (6-9) who DO NOT pass
the facility swim test must be directly
supervised by a parent/guardian at least
fourteen (14) years of age, who is in the water
wearing bathing attire, within arm’s reach, and
able to render immediate assistance. There are a
maximum number of two (2) children per
parent/guardian. If ALL children are wearing a
PFD the supervision ratio is increased to four
(4) children per parent/guardian.
3) Children ages six to nine (6-9) who DO pass
the facility swim test must be accompanied by a
parent/guardian at least fourteen (14) years
of age that maintains visual contact and remains
within the pool viewing area at all times.
4) Children ten (10) years of age or older, regardless
of swimming ability, do not require supervision
by a parent/guardian.
5) Participants with serious medical conditions
should be accompanied by individuals
knowledgeable regarding their condition and
responsible for their direct supervision.
The recreational swim admission standard applies
to all recreational swims. Aquatics staff may ask for
a demonstration of swimming ability if they feel
there is a question of safety.
Facility Swim Test
The privacy and comfort of our pool customers is
important to us. Therefore the use of any device
capable of rendering a photographic image is
prohibited in our facilities.
To successfully pass the facility swim test
individuals must:
• Swim on their front for 15 metres with the ability
to put their face in the water and take at least
one (1) breath without putting their feet on the
bottom of the pool.
• Tread water for one (1) minute.
Swimming Attire
Bathing / Swimming attire is defined as clothing
that is clean and is used specifically for the purpose
of swimming. Children who are not toilet trained
must wear appropriate swim diapers.

Preschool Starfish / Duck
Age: 6-24 months
Class Length: 30 min
Ratio: 1:8
Orientation to water for babies and their parent/
caregiver. To enter this level, babies must be able
to hold their head up.
• The goals are to help babies experience buoyancy
and movement through songs and play in the
water and to teach the parent/caregiver agespecific water safety.
• This level is participation-based only, without
formal evaluation.
Preschool Sea Turtle
Age: 24-36 months
Class Length: 30 min
Ratio: 1:4
Orientation to water for toddlers and their parent/
caregiver. Age is the only condition for entering
this level.
• Swimmers learn, through fun games and
songs, how to combine skills, how to kick with a
buoyant object and how to perform basic floats,
glides and kicks.
• This level is participation-based only, without
formal evaluation.
Preschool Sea Otter
Age: 3-6 years
Class Length: 30 min
Ratio: 1:4
Swimmers enter this level when they have
successfully completed Sea Otter.
• Using games and activities, swimmers learn
to swim 2m, further develop basic floats and
increase their distance on front and back glide.
Front swim and roll-over glide are also included,
and swimmers learn appropriate water safety
skills such as how to jump into chest-deep water
and how to use a Personal Flotation Device
(PFD).
• Safety skills development includes: water
orientation, safe entries and exits and only
swimming when an adult is present.
• Swimmers are evaluated based on performance
criteria and progress to Sunfish once all criteria
have been successfully completed.
Preschool Sunfish
Age: 3-6 years
Class Length: 30 min
Ratio: 1:4
Swimmers enter this level when they have
successfully completed Salamander.
• Using games and activities, swimmers learn to
swim 5m, increase their distance using buoyant
objects, increase their front and back glide with
kick, and develop their roll-over glide, side glide
and front swim. Safety skills include deep-water
skills and use of a Personal Flotation Device
(PFD).
• Safety skills development, such as: water
orientation; safe entries and exits; and always
asking for permission before going near the
water.
• Swimmers are evaluated based on performance
criteria and progress to Crocodile once all criteria
have been successfully completed.
Preschool Crocodile
Age: 3-6 years
Class Length: 30 min
Ratio: 1:4
Swimmers enter this level when they have
successfully completed Sunfish.
• Through games and other fun activities,
swimmers learn to swim 5m on their front and
back, perform a dolphin kick and begin using
rhythmic breathing. They also progress with
kicking drills and increase their swimming
distance to 10m.
• Safety skills include: jumping into deep-water
and performing surface support for 10 seconds,
recognizing when a swimmer needs help and
using a Personal Flotation Device (PFD) in deep
water.
• Swimmers are evaluated based on performance
criteria and progress to Whale once all criteria
have been successfully completed.

Specialty Programs - Diving
LEARN TO SWIM SPRING
This recreational diving program is designed to introduce people of all ages to
the exciting sport of diving in a safe and fun environment. Participants must be
a minimum of 8 years of age and have completed Red Cross Swim Kids 4.
Diving Level 1
Diving Level 2/3/4
Bronze: Diving safety and diving fitness, elementary body positions, standing
front jump in layout, tuck and pike.
Silver: Back jump in layout and tuck, one step hurdle front jump in layout, tuck
and pike, front dive fall-in.
Gold: Spring front dive semi-pike, one step hurdle front dive semi-pike.
Mayfield Recreation Complex
Wed 7:00 p.m. Mar 30 12 $90.78 43602
Level 2 - Completed Diving Level 1
Bronze: Three step hurdle jumps.
Silver: Front dive, back dive (fall-in).
Gold: Three step front dive, back dive with spring.
Merit: 3m front dive, back jump.
Level 3 - Completed Diving Level 2.
Bronze: Three step front dive, back dive.
Silver: Inward dive.
Gold: Front or back somersault tuck.
Merit: 3m
Level 4 - Completed Diving Level 3.
Bronze: Front and back somersault tuck.
Silver: Inward dive.
Gold: Front and back somersault pike.
Merit: 3m 3 step front jump – layout, tuck, pike.

Lifesaving Sport Fundamentals
LSS Swim & Lifesaving Instructor
National Lifeguard Recertification
Lifesaving Sport Fundamentals offers participants
a recreational introduction to lifesaving sport skills.
The program also teaches team building, fair play,
ethics in sport and responsibility. Prerequisite:
Completion of Red Cross Swim Kids Level 5
Age: 8 - 12 years
Class Length: 1 hour
Caledon Centre for Recreation & Wellness
Wed
7:00 p.m. Mar 30 12 $90.78 44411
Mayfield Recreation Complex
Sat
12:00 p.m. Apr 2 12 $90.78 43605
Prerequisite: Bronze Cross, Assistant instructor
and 16 years of age. The Lifesaving Society Swim
and Lifesaving Instructor course prepares the
instructor to teach and evaluate basic swimming
strokes and skills, lifesaving and first aid skills as
well as resuscitation techniques in the Society’s
lifesaving and first aid awards. Candidates will
acquire proven teaching methods, a variety
of stroke development drills and correction
techniques. Successful candidates will receive three
certification cards; Swim Instructor, Lifesaving
Instructor and Emergency First Aid Instructor.

National Lifeguard
Prerequisite: Bronze Cross and Standard First
Aid with CPR-C. National Lifeguard training builds
on the fundamental skills, knowledge and values
taught in the lifesaving awards of the Society
to develop the practical skills and knowledge
required by lifeguards. Recognized as the standard
measurement of lifeguard performance in Canada,
National Lifeguard education is designed to develop
a sound understanding of lifeguarding principles,
good judgment and a mature and responsible
attitude toward the role of the lifeguard. 100%
attendance is mandatory for this course. Length of
course is 40 hours. Material fees may apply.
